MnSnN3 is a ternary nitride compound combining manganese, tin, and nitrogen elements. This is a research-phase material being investigated for its potential in functional applications, particularly where magnetic or semiconducting properties of metal nitrides are desired. The compound belongs to the metal nitride family, which has garnered attention for energy conversion, catalysis, and advanced electronic device applications where conventional metals or oxides may be inadequate.
